CAS 88951-63-7
:Acetamide, N-(4-chlorophenyl)-2-(4-formylphenoxy)-
Description:
Acetamide, N-(4-chlorophenyl)-2-(4-formylphenoxy)-, identified by its CAS number 88951-63-7, is an organic compound characterized by its amide functional group, which is linked to a chlorophenyl moiety and a phenoxy group with a formyl substituent. This compound typically exhibits a solid state at room temperature and is soluble in polar organic solvents due to the presence of both hydrophilic and hydrophobic regions in its structure. The chlorophenyl group contributes to its potential biological activity, while the formyl group may participate in further chemical reactions, such as condensation or reduction. Acetamides are known for their applications in p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als, and this specific compound may possess unique properties that could be explored for various applications in medicinal chemistry or material science. Its synthesis and reactivity can be influenced by the electronic effects of the substituents, making it a subject of interest for further research in organic synthesis and drug development.
Formula:C15H12ClNO3
